I was an avid player of Mornington Crescent for about ten years, and it has been an important part of my life even since I stopped playing regularly. The community around the game was terrific, and it's fair to say that I would not be who or where I am without this game and its players.

Having said that, I am not playing with any consistency at the moment and I even considered removing this section of the site. But, this is still a significant part of my life story and I don't want to elide that. I mean, I am still naming computers after London Underground stations - that tells me I need to continue to embrace MC.

This section, then, is stale but I present it as a slice of history which could easily come alive again in the right circumstances.

Summary
Mornington Crescent is a strategy game played on the London Underground map, the aim being to move to Mornington Crescent. So far, so much like any other game.

But then, not every game has a 125 volume rulebook; few games have (literally) warring standards bodies; and no other game has an oral tradition stretching back to pre-Pharaonic Egypt.

Having pointed out these truths about Mornington Crescent, you will I am sure understand me when I say that I cannot explain the Game - steeped in theory though it is, you must play MC to understand it.
